Simple Syrup (1:1 and 2:1 Sugar to Water)
Also: sugar syrup, bar syrup, gomme syrup, stock syrup, sirop de sucre
Two concentrations, two jobs: 1:1 for drinks and soaking syrups, 2:1 (rich) for cocktails and shelf-stable sweetening.
Simple syrup is an aqueous solution of sucrose used as a liquid sweetener in cocktails, pastry soaking liquids, sorbets, and glazes. The two standard concentrations are thin (1:1 — equal parts sugar and water by weight, roughly 50° Brix) and rich (2:1 — two parts sugar to one part water by weight, roughly 66° Brix). Thin syrup integrates easily into cold liquids; rich syrup requires less volume to achieve the same sweetness, resists crystallization, and has a longer shelf life due to its higher sugar concentration depressing water activity.

Method
Thin (1:1): Combine equal weights sugar and water in a saucepan. Bring to a gentle simmer, stirring until sugar fully dissolves — about 2 minutes. Remove from heat; do not boil. Cool and bottle. Alternatively, shake cold for 1–2 minutes in a sealed jar until dissolved (cold method — preferred when keeping the syrup clear and aromatic). Rich (2:1): Combine two parts sugar with one part water. Heat is required — bring to a simmer over medium heat, stirring frequently, until fully dissolved. Cool completely. The syrup will be noticeably more viscous.
Tips
- Use weight ratios, not volume — sucrose is denser than water and a cup of each is not a 1:1 ratio by weight
- Rich 2:1 syrup lasts 2–4 weeks refrigerated; thin 1:1 lasts 1–2 weeks; add 1 tsp vodka per 250 ml to extend shelf life
- Never let simple syrup boil hard — evaporation shifts the concentration unpredictably; a gentle simmer for 2 minutes is sufficient
- Cool completely before bottling — pouring hot syrup into a sealed bottle can cause crystallization on the lid
- For sorbet, use 1:1 as the base and calibrate with a Brix refractometer; sorbet typically targets 28–32° Brix in the final mix
- A 66° Brix rich syrup sits just below the crystallization threshold at room temperature — store warm; chill only when needed
Variations
- Demerara syrup (2:1)
Rich syrup made with raw demerara sugar; caramel and molasses notes; standard in tiki cocktails
- Gomme syrup
1:1 simple syrup with gum arabic dissolved in (1 tsp per 250 ml); adds texture and mouthfeel in classic cocktails
- Lavender or herb-infused simple syrup
Add dried botanicals at the hot stage, steep 15 minutes, strain; keeps the 1:1 concentration
- Vanilla simple syrup
Split vanilla bean simmered in 1:1 syrup; essential for café drinks and panna cotta soaking
- Fruit-infused shrub base
1:1 syrup plus equal weight of fruit, macerated cold 24 hours, then strained; finished with acid

Brix as a practical measure
Degrees Brix (°Bx) measures grams of sucrose per 100 g of solution. A 1:1 syrup (500 g sugar in 500 g water = 1 kg solution) is 50° Brix. A 2:1 syrup (400 g sugar in 200 g water = 600 g solution) is approximately 66.7° Brix. A Brix refractometer costs under $30 and removes all guesswork — invaluable when scaling sorbets, glazes, and preservation-critical preserves.
Why rich syrup in cocktails
Craft bartenders favor 2:1 (rich) syrup because it adds sweetness without adding as much water, preserving dilution control in shaken or stirred drinks. Using thin syrup where a recipe specifies rich effectively under-sweetens and over-dilutes the cocktail. When converting recipes, use half the volume of rich syrup to substitute for thin syrup.
